We noticed something before we launched our ... Web7 jan. 2024 · With a few exceptions, you’ll find that most song structures are defined by the letters A and B denoting different sections. Or you’ll see the letters V, C, and B used to signify verse, chorus and bridge. For our purposes we’ll look at the 5 main song structures you’ll find throughout all music: AABA. VCVC. VCVCBC.

Web22 jan. 2024 · Chords can be constructed from scales using intervals (more on this shortly) or by using a formula based on the notes of the major scale. Method 1: Scale Degree formulas and the major scale We can build chords using formulas based on the major scale. 'Coupling' simply refers to an interaction between two or more vibrating elements. First of all, on a guitar, the string is excited (plucked or picked) by your fingers, vibrating the bridge, which then goes on to vibrate the soundboard and the internal air cavity, then the back and sides and so on. floor mount high efficiency boilerWeb15 feb. 2024 · Based on the production pyramid, we designed the 5-Point Technique to help you analyze music on every level: Composition, Arrangement & Instrumentation, Sound … greatplacetowork.com
